Bio:
Saint Nicholas (born in Patara, Turkey, on March. 15, 270) was a Greek Bishop who was known for giving gifts to those in need. He is who inspired the modern day Santa Claus, who is known for riding in a sleigh, full of presents, pulled by reindeer. Saint Nicholas’ remains are in Bari, Italy. He was known as the patron saint of sailor, thieves, and children.

Best Known For:
Saint Nicholas was best known for being an incredibly generous bishop, who was known to leave coins in the shoes of those who left them out for him.

Personal Life:
Saint Nicholas’ remains are split between Myra and Bari. In 1087, a group of sailors from Bari stole part of his remains from Myra and took them back to Bari.
